Anti-counterfeiting technology increasingly involves the use of features which are integrated in the packaging or nameplate. The BitSecure digital copying protection feature, for example, can be incorporated into nameplates, logistics labels or other product markings in a very unobtrusive manner. Components can also be marked with this anti-counterfeiting feature by means of laser engraving. A 2D scanner or selected smartphones can read and analyze the security feature for reliable authentication.

Intelligent component marking based on so-called NFC-Labels has been gaining particular importance. In addition to optimizing logistics processes, these labels enable component logs to be saved electronically and simplify automatic make-ready of machines. As a result, the identification of an NFC-marked component by means of a smartphone offers a multitude of new user services, from authentication through to accessing installation and maintenance instructions and information.
